2 jumper cables needed for 2 video doorbell wired

I have 2 video doorbell wired doorbells wired to a mechanical chime with a 40VA doorbell transformer. Following the instructions I have a jumper between the front and transformer screws in the chime. Should I have a second jumper in place between the back and transformer screw? Thanks in advance.

    Hi @ElectricianJim. I checked with my team on this, and they let me know that both jumper cables will be needed, Trans to Front and Trans to Back, in order to bypass the chime kit. I'd also like to note that a 16V 30VA transformer is recommended for this installation. I hope this helps answer your questions! :)
